Masters of Science (Bioscience) mixed mode programme is offered to full time and part time students. Minimum duration is 1 1/2
year and a maximum of 2 years. Students are required to complete a minimum of 42 credited which include 18 credits of core courses,
one compulsory university course and 21 credits of research project. The following is the distribution of the courses for the
programme. Students are required to submit a dissertation on their research project at the end of the third semester.

Entry Requirement
:
Fulfill the University and the Program Requirement as the following:
At least an upper second class Honours degree in areas related to biotechnology or Min CPA 3.0 or equivalent or bachelor of Science with CPA< 3.0 and one year working experience in areas related to Biotechnology.
